Eastern Crete is dominated by Ayios Nikolaos , and while it is a highly developed resort, by no means all of the east is like this. Far fewer people venture beyond the road south to Ierapetra and into the eastern isthmus, where only Sitia and the famous beach at Vai ever see anything approaching a crowd. Inland, too, there's interest, especially on the extraordinary Lasithi plateau, which is worth a night's stay if only to observe its abidingly rural life.
